Subject: Survey kit crate going out

Hi dispatch,

The crate with the Ridgemoor survey instruments is packed and sitting by bay two — levels, tripods, the lot. It needs to reach the Calder Flats site office before noon tomorrow, and the gear is fragile, so flag it for careful loading. Here's the hand-over instruction for the courier:

drop instructions, yagug-badug: the jorix casok courier leaves the eliath ledger at gate 3779 under passcode 753269

## Tuning

FareMule's rules engine evaluates shipping-fee rules in priority order, so the cutoffs below matter more than they look. Most of the weird edge cases Priya flagged last sprint trace back to the oversize surcharge threshold, not the zone multipliers. If you touch any of these, rerun the Calico regression pack before approving. The current constants are listed here.

constants for yaduf-fahag:
BUDGETS = {
    "kelix": 528,
    "briwyn": 734,
}

Hey plugin folks,

Friendly reminder: next Tuesday we're running a DR drill on Tollgate, the shipping-fee rules engine. Your plugins will hit the standby environment for about an hour, so expect stale fee tables. If your sandbox credentials get reset during failover, re-enroll using the shared recovery flow. The passphrase you'll need is listed just below.

Cheers,
Danic

recovery phrase for yageg-fawig: quenion-weneth-julath-lamys-gilath-zordor-sorir-kelix-kelath-julwyn

# Service Accounts: String Extraction

The `extract-i18n` script pulls translatable strings from all Bramblewick repos and pushes them to the Glossa service. It runs under the `i18n-extractor` service account. Do not run it under your personal account; Glossa rate-limits individual users aggressively. The account has write access to the staging catalog only. Set the token in your shell before invoking the script. The current staging token is below.

API key for kahap-kafog: zpat15_6qzxZ7YR8aDwjmp

Flagging for the release notes: this changes the Copperline driver-assignment heuristic to weight idle time over proximity during peak windows. Behavior shifts are visible in the Marrowfield test region — average pickup distance rises slightly, idle churn drops. Safe to ship behind the existing flag. The weights and window bounds shipping with this build are below.

tuning table, hahag-kagup:
QUOTAS = {
    "briix": 567,
    "tamael": 441,
    "gordor": 613,
}